Esta colección de fragmentos de Arthur Schopenhauer refleja su excepcional humanismo y sabiduría. El autor logra expresar ideas profundas con sencillez, transmitir emociones sin recurrir a la retórica y presentar conceptos científicos con rigor pero sin pedantería. Este libro es ideal para aquellos interesados en la filosofía y el pensamiento de uno de los filósofos más influyentes del siglo XIX.

Arthur Schopenhauer was a German philosopher and writer. He is known for his 1818 work The World as Will and Representation, which characterizes the phenomenal world as the manifestation of a blind and irrational noumenal will. Building on the transcendental idealism of Immanuel Kant, Schopenhauer developed an atheistic metaphysical and ethical system that rejected the contemporaneous ideas of German idealism.
